Topic: Why Can't Arrangement Tracks Be Fully Copied to Session?
Replies: 3
Views: 1199

Because arrangement envelopes and clip envelopes are a different thing. Arrangement envelopes are absolute, imagine a midicontroller knob with a specific physical position shown as a value between 0 and 127. Clip envelopes are relative to the position of the midicontroller knob and shown in percent ...
